What is the role of political culture in shaping public opinion?

  1. It provides a framework for interpreting political events

  2. It influences individual political values and beliefs

  3. It determines the level of political participation

  4. All of the above


Correct Option: D
Explanation:

Political culture encompasses a set of shared values, beliefs, and norms that influence how individuals perceive and interact with the political system. It plays a crucial role in shaping public opinion by providing a framework for interpreting political events, influencing individual political values and beliefs, and determining the level of political participation.

What is the relationship between public opinion and political legitimacy?

  1. Public opinion legitimizes political authority

  2. Political legitimacy enhances public opinion

  3. They are independent of each other

  4. None of the above


Correct Option: A
Explanation:

Public opinion plays a crucial role in legitimizing political authority. When citizens perceive that the government is responsive to their concerns and preferences, they are more likely to view it as legitimate and accept its decisions.

Which of the following is a challenge to measuring public opinion accurately?

  1. Sampling error

  2. Non-response bias

  3. Social desirability bias

  4. All of the above


Correct Option: D
Explanation:

Measuring public opinion accurately is challenging due to various factors such as sampling error, non-response bias, social desirability bias, and the influence of media and political elites.
